Fuel Station

A very simple automated facility, a Fuel Station has three massive storage compartments, each capable of holding a gigaliter of liquid xenon-129. It may be filled with xenon by a supply vessel, or, when situated in a suitable nebula, have one of its tanks fitted with refining equipment so it can collect the propellant itself. It has a single docking port at the end of a long arm that keeps vessels at a safe distance from the fuel storage compartments to minimize the possibility of accidents.

Home Station

A massive facility almost fifty billion cubic meters in volume, the Home Station is designed as a full-service military and civilian use starbase. With expansive and luxurious facilities for peace and top-of-the-line defensive systems for war, this facility is as impressive as it is prohibitively expensive.

Operations Station

A large, well-defended facility designed to serve as a command post and staging area for military personnel and operations. Equipped with station and fleet command centers as well as internal docking facilities for shuttles and external ports for larger ships, it can also service and supply other vessels to a limited extent.

Shield Station

This unmanned station is placed in orbit of a planet with other stations of the same type to project a protective energy shield over the planet’s upper atmosphere. Each station also projects an energy shield around itself. Though the station shields are independently powered, the strength of the planetary shield the stations support is equal to the total shield strength of all the orbiting stations (a minimum of six are needed) divided by two.

Shipyard

“Shipyard” is the designation given to all drydock facilities where starships can be built and maintained. They vary greatly in size and design, but are generally poorly armed and defended. This is acceptable because they are only built in well-established territory, where they can be defended by other ships and facilities.

Supply Station

A large, minimally-staffed storage facility used to store consumables, ordinance, and other supplies for military or nonmilitary starships. Support fleets are usually staged from these stations.
